Damages

A collision with a semi-truck can result in extensive medical bills for the victims as well as the loss of income. The damage is typically more severe than with the crash of a car because semi trucks are bigger and heavier. This type of accident is more likely to cause deaths or serious injuries. The average semi truck accident-truck settlement varies according to the particular case. There are numerous factors that affect the outcome of a lawsuit and the amount of compensation awarded to the victim.

One of the main factors in determining the amount of a settlement is the severity of the injuries suffered. This is based on the nature and severity of physical, psychological and emotional injuries. Injuries that require long-term care can also be a significant factor in the amount of compensation granted.

Additionally, a skilled attorney will work to calculate the amount of losses suffered by the victim following an accident involving the semi-truck. These could include medical costs both present and future as well as loss of income as well as loss of enjoyment of living and other expenses that will have a lasting impact on the quality of life. A lawyer will collaborate with doctors and experts to determine the full extent of an injury.

A successful claim may help to compensate the injured party for the loss of their ability to lead an ordinary life. In some instances, the at-fault party can be ordered to pay punitive damages in addition to compensatory damages. This is often the case when a company has blatantly disregarding safety regulations as well as routine maintenance procedures.

In general, the more serious and extensive the injury, then the greater the amount of compensation. There are a variety of other factors that influence how much the victim will get. These include state liability laws, contributory negligence, worth of the assets lost or destroyed and insurance policy limits.

Medical bills

Anyone who has been involved in an accident with a semi-truck knows just how devastating the crash can be. These massive trucks, often known as tractor-trailers and commercial trucks, weigh a lot more times more than a standard passenger car, making them more likely to cause major damage in collisions. In addition, many of the injuries that result from these accidents are serious and often life-changing. Truck accident victims often accumulate massive medical bills, which could quickly become a burden.

Medical expenses are just one of the many kinds of damages a victim can claim in a lawsuit against the trucking company as well as the driver involved in the crash. Victims could also be compensated for the loss of wages, hospitalization costs, rehabilitation costs along with pain and suffering both in the past and future and loss of consortium, permanent injuries, and other damages. In the event of wrongful deaths, families can recover funeral costs, future income, and other damages due to loss of income.

Semi truck settlements are typically more expensive than the average settlement for a car accident. This is due to the sheer size of these trucks and the intensity of crash. It is crucial to not take anything from an insurance company such as medical release forms or settlement offers. Doing so could hurt your case as it gives the insurance company access to your medical records, which they could use against you later in the case to limit or deny your claim.

It is imperative to seek immediate medical attention after a semi-truck collision. Also, make sure to follow up on every appointment and keep track of every treatment you receive. This will help ensure that your injuries are properly treated and will be a valuable source of evidence for your case.

Photograph both the scene of the accident as well as the damaged vehicle. This will aid you and your lawyer make a strong argument for the reasons you should be awarded an equitable settlement. If you can try to keep the plate number from the truck, as well as any witnesses that may have seen the accident.

Loss of wages

A successful insurance claim can help pay for the many costs associated with the aftermath of a semi truck crash. These expenses include medical expenses, lost wages, property damage, and emotional distress. There is also compensation available for suffering, pain and loss of consortium. People who are involved in a collision caused by a commercial vehicle could also be entitled to damages for the death of a loved one.

Accidents with Semi truck Accident law Firms trucks are more severe than car accidents due to the weight and size of these vehicles. The law requires that truck drivers drive with a higher level of care. The law also includes regulations that govern truck upkeep and driver eligibility as well as capacity of cargo. Infractions to these regulations can lead to disastrous injuries when a semi collides with the semi.

Depending on the severity of your injuries, you may be off work while recovering from your collision with a semi. Often, you may also have missed work because you took time off to deal with the accident and to file an insurance claim. In some cases the injuries you sustain may leave you permanently unemployed and incapable of earning an income.

In these instances you must document all financial losses and income loss. A successful insurance claim could aid in resolving these expenses and your attorney will be able determine your case is worth. They will consider a variety of factors, including economic damages which can be established through receipts and paystubs and also non-economic damages such as a loss in pleasure of living or pain and discomfort.
